The technical specifications embedded in the name reveal the priorities of the digital archivist. The "1080p" tag denotes resolution, a standard high-definition benchmark that balances visual fidelity with file size. But the truly telling tags follow: "10bit" and "x265." These refer to the compression technology used to squeeze the visual data into a manageable size. "x265" (also known as H.265 or HEVC) is the successor to the ubiquitous H.264 standard. It allows for significantly smaller file sizes while retaining quality—a necessity in an era of data caps and crowded hard drives. The "10bit" color depth reduces "banding" artifacts in gradients, a subtle enhancement that suggests the encoder was an enthusiast, prioritizing visual purity.
